The EAC-16-472 power line filter module is a type of module utilized to filter out unwanted frequencies or noise from an AC line’s power signal. It typically utilizes capacitors and inductors to create a low-pass filter that reduces interference created by switching or electrical noise from components such as motors or power converters. The EAC-16-472 is a variation of the common AC line filter that includes a three-stage, voltage-independent design along with common-mode impedance and regulation diodes.
The main purpose of a power line filter is to reduce interference in the power signal. This is achieved by reducing harmonics and other frequencies which can cause interference.
